Why These Are the Top GMC Repair Auto Repair Shops in Douglas

** The GMC repair market serving Douglas, AK, is characterized by a small number of highly competent independent shops, as there is no dedicated GMC dealership in the immediate area. The isolation of Juneau and Douglas from the continental road system means local shops must be self-reliant and capable of handling a wide array of complex repairs without the ability to easily outsource work. Competition is moderate but high-quality; shops survive and thrive based on reputation and word-of-mouth. The average quality of service is generally high, as technicians are accustomed to dealing with the demanding conditions of Southeast Alaska, including rough roads, heavy towing, and harsh marine environments. This makes expertise in 4WD, suspension, and diesel engines particularly valuable. Typical pricing is above the national average, reflecting the higher cost of living, parts shipping, and business operation in Alaska. Customers can expect to pay a premium for expertise, but the leading shops justify this cost with reliable diagnostics and quality workmanship.

What are the most common GMC repairs needed in Douglas due to the local climate and road conditions?

In Douglas, the harsh winters and salted roads frequently lead to brake system corrosion, suspension wear from potholes, and battery failures due to extreme cold. GMC trucks and SUVs also commonly need 4WD system servicing to handle icy conditions and steep, snowy roads like those on Douglas Island.

How do repair costs for GMC vehicles in Douglas compare to larger cities like Juneau?

Repair costs in Douglas are generally comparable to nearby Juneau, though some specialized parts may incur slightly higher shipping fees or short delays due to our island location. However, local shops often provide personalized service that can offer better value and prevent costly secondary issues from our demanding driving environment.

When should I seek immediate service for my GMC in Douglas, especially before winter?

Seek immediate service if you notice 4WD engagement issues, unusual brake sounds, or dashboard warning lights before the winter season. Given Douglas's isolation, proactively servicing your heating system, battery, and tires is crucial for safe travel on routes like the Douglas Bridge and Egan Drive in freezing conditions.
